Banco República (BROU) is Uruguay's largest state-owned bank and the country's oldest financial institution, with a nationwide branch network and full SWIFT connectivity.
When sending a SWIFT international wire to Banco República (BROU), include the BIC BROUUYMY in the "SWIFT/BIC code" or "Bank identifier code" field of your sending bank's wire transfer form.
The 8-character BIC BROUUYMY identifies Banco República (BROU)'s head office. If you are sending to a specific branch, the bank may provide an 11-character BIC with a 3-character branch suffix (e.g. BROUUYMYXXX).

What is the SWIFT code for Banco República (BROU)?
The SWIFT/BIC code for Banco República (BROU) is BROUUYMY. This 8-character code is used to route international wire transfers to Banco República (BROU) on the SWIFT network.
Is BROUUYMY the correct SWIFT code to use?
Yes, BROUUYMY is the primary SWIFT/BIC code for Banco República (BROU). Always confirm the exact BIC (especially branch suffix) with your recipient or Banco República (BROU)'s official website before sending a large wire.

What currencies does Banco República (BROU) accept for international wires?
Banco República (BROU) handles the following major currencies: UYU, USD, EUR. Always confirm accepted currencies directly with the bank for your specific corridor.
